>> What I was wondering about was what scripts to edit in order to
>> prefent the default X session from being started, and start a ICA
>> session as default instead.
>>
>> Is this done by the xinit file or from rcx.d or...?
>>
> cp /opt/ltsp/i386/usr/lib/ltsp/screen.d/ldm   
> /opt/ltsp/i386/usr/lib/ltsp/screen.d/ica
>
> edit /opt/ltsp/i386/usr/lib/ltsp/screen.d/ica to start your ica client
> instead of ldm in that script ...
>
> create /var/lib/tftpboot/ltsp/i386/lts.conf and add:
>
> [default]
>       SCREEN_07=ica
>
> that will make ica the default
